The Context of White Supremacy welcomes Dr. T. Hasan Johnson. A associate professor of Africana Studies at Fresno State University, Dr. Johnson's work focuses on black males studies and 20th Century Africana Socio-Political History. The C.O.W.S. has heard a number of guests discuss the concept of black male privilege - legal scholar Athena D. Mutua and Dr. Tommy J. Curry to name two. We'll review Dr. Johnson report, "SOME BLACK MEN MAY BE JERKS BUT BLACK MALE PRIVILEGE IS NOT A THING." Much like Dr. Curry, Dr. Johnson describes "intersectionality" and notions that black males occupy similar levels of power and patriarchal tendencies to White Men. When following logic, seeking evidence, there's not much to evidence the might and influence of the black male.
